`
luoping0425
  • 浏览: 108816 次
  • 性别: Icon_minigender_2
  • 来自: 赣州
文章分类
社区版块
存档分类
最新评论

centos openssl for ruby(rails部署)

阅读更多
在centos下使用passenger部署,执行gem install passenger,后执行:passenger-install-apache2-module会报安装openssl for ruby.
wget http://www.mirrorservice.org/sites/amd64.debian.net/debian/pool/main/libo/libopenssl-ruby/libopenssl-ruby_0.1.4a.orig.tar.gz

tar -xzvf libopenssl-ruby_0.1.4a.orig.tar.gz

ruby extconf.rb

make

make install

然后安装后,重新执行:passenger-install-apache2-module
分享到:
评论
1 楼 luowei31 2011-02-27  
高手啊,关键是这个passenger-install-apache2-module,执行后选2,会检查环境,然后还会报告安装缺失环境条件的办法,我找了很久都不知道openssl for ruby 怎么在CENTOS上安装,这回应该可以了

相关推荐

    centOS Rails3环境搭建

    在开始部署Rails 3开发环境之前,我们需要确保系统上已经安装了一些基本的软件包和工具。这一步骤对于后续的Ruby和Rails安装至关重要。 ##### 1. 安装Node.js Node.js在某些Rails应用中是必需的,尤其是在使用某些...

    Redmine 搭建 Ruby_Ruby_on_Rails 项目管理系统

    ### Redmine 搭建 Ruby_Ruby_on_Rails 项目管理系统的知识点 #### 一、基础知识与背景介绍 **Redmine** 是一个基于 Web 的项目管理和跟踪工具,它使用 Ruby on Rails(简称 ROR)框架构建而成。Redmine 的设计初衷...

    Centos7上部署Redmine v3.3手册

    ### 在Centos7上部署Redmine v3.3的知识点详解 #### 一、环境准备与更新 在开始部署之前,首先要确保系统是最新的,并且处于一个良好的状态。这包括更新`yum`源以及禁用SELinux以避免权限问题。 **更新yum源:** ...

    Centos 6.x redmine安装过程全记录

    4. Ruby、Rails安装:安装过程中遇到了困难,尝试了不同的方法来安装Ruby和Rails。文章提到官方的wiki方法安装失败,最终选择了RVM(Ruby Version Manager)来管理Ruby版本和环境。RVM是一个流行的Ruby版本管理工具...

    Bug管理工具-Redmine手把手部署实施

    接着,要处理Ruby的依赖包,特别是Zlib和OpenSSL,以避免后续安装Rails时遇到问题。 RubyGems是Ruby的包管理器,用于安装和管理Ruby库。在此,我们需要安装RubyGems 1.8.25,同样采用下载、解压、编译、安装的流程...

    安装文档1

    而在Ubuntu上,需通过`apt-get`命令安装一系列开发库,例如build-essential、openssl、curl等,这些都是Ruby和Rails运行所必需的。 步骤1是安装RVM,这是一个用于管理不同版本Ruby的工具。通过运行curl命令获取RVM...

    rubygems-3.2.13.tgz

    RubyGems是Ruby编程语言的一个核心组成部分,它提供了一个方便的包管理器,用于安装、管理和更新Ruby库和工具,比如我们熟知的Rails框架。在本案例中,`rubygems-3.2.13.tgz`是一个压缩包,包含了RubyGems 3.2.13...

    redmine搭建手册(完整版)

    Redmine 是一个开源的项目管理工具,基于Ruby on Rails框架构建,用于协助团队进行任务跟踪、文档管理和协作。本手册将详细介绍如何在自己的系统上搭建一个完整的Redmine环境。 1. 引言 Redmine的搭建涉及多个步骤...

    redmine3.3.1安装与常用插件安装.pdf

    这些库包括但不限于:bundler(用于管理Rubygem依赖)、rails、mysql2(Ruby的MySQL驱动)、rmagick(Ruby操作图片库)、jquery-rails(jQuery的Rubygem版本)等。例如,安装bundler的命令是gem install bundler,...

    CentOS6.2安装redmine2.3文档

    ### CentOS6.2安装Redmine2.3详细步骤解析 #### 一、环境准备与依赖安装 在开始安装Redmine之前,确保您的CentOS 6.2系统已经更新到最新状态,并安装了必要的依赖包。 **第1步:安装支持插件和其他插件** 执行...

    redmine 安装手册

    之后,安装 Phusion Passenger,这是一个用于部署 Ruby on Rails 应用的模块,通过 `gem install passenger` 安装,然后运行 `passenger-install-apache2-module` 进行配置。 接着,安装 MySQL 服务器,通过 `yum ...

    centos6搭建gitlab的方法步骤

    同样地,CentOS 6 默认的 Ruby 版本较低,我们需手动安装一个较新版本。 ```bash # 安装 Ruby mkdir /tmp/ruby && cd /tmp/ruby curl --progress https://cache.ruby-lang.org/pub/ruby/2.1/ruby-2.1.9.tar.gz | tar...

    gitlab安装1

    下载Ruby源代码,编译并安装,同时设置Ruby Gem源为淘宝镜像,安装Rails和Bundler: ``` mkdir /tmp/ruby && cd /tmp/ruby curl --progress ftp://ftp.ruby-lang.org/pub/ruby/ruby-2.1.5.tar.gz | tar xz cd ...

    redmine安装指南

    sudo apt-get install ruby-full build-essential zlib1g-dev libssl-dev libreadline-dev libyaml-dev libxml2-dev libxslt1-dev libcurl4-openssl-dev libicu-dev ``` 3. **安装Ruby版本管理器RVM** 使用RVM...

    gitlab15.7.3相关依赖包

    依赖包是指 GitLab 在运行过程中需要的其他软件或者库,它们可能是操作系统层面的库,如 OpenSSL、PostgreSQL 或 Redis,也可能是特定语言环境下的库,如 Ruby、Node.js 或 Python。在 Linux 环境下,通常使用 RPM...

    gitlab:gitlab原始码建立-源码搭建

    pro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header X-Forwarded-Proto $scheme; } error_page 502 /502.html; } ``` 启用并启动Nginx: ```bash sudo ln -s /etc/nginx/sites-...

Global site tag (gtag.js) - Google Analytics